The Football League First Division 2001/02 was the tenth season of the Football League First Division as only the second highest English football league and 99th second division season overall. It started on August 11, 2001 and ended on May 12, 2002.

Manchester City won the championship , which also secured participation in the 2002/03 Premier League season . Behind runner-up West Bromwich Albion , Birmingham City also rose to the Premier League as a playoff winner. Crewe Alexandra , Barnsley FC and Stockport County had to relegate to the Football League Second Division .
